Comprehending the Importance of Window Repair

Windows are subject to wear and tear due to ecological elements, age, and improper upkeep. Typical concerns include broken glass, harmed frames, stuck or difficult-to-operate windows, and leaks. These issues can result in increased energy costs, compromised security, and visual dissatisfaction. Prompt and effective window repair is important to preserving the stability and functionality of these vital components.

When to Seek Professional Window Repair

  1. Broken Glass: Cracks or chips in the glass can compromise safety and must be dealt with right away.
  2. Damaged Frames: Warped, decomposed, or broken frames can allow air and water to seep in, resulting in inadequacies and potential structural damage.
  3. Stuck or Inoperable Windows: If windows will not open or close correctly, it can affect ventilation and security.
  4. Leaks: Water or air leaks can cause mold growth, drafts, and increased energy expenses.
  5. Drafts: Feeling cold air coming through the windows can suggest a need for weatherstripping or sealing.
  6. Foggy Windows: Moisture between the panes can cloud the view and is frequently a sign of a stopped working seal.

The Window Repair Process

  1. Assessment: An expert window repair service will begin with a comprehensive assessment of the window’s condition. This involves examining the glass, frame, seals, and hardware.
  2. Quotation: Based on the assessment, the repair specialist will supply a comprehensive price quote of the needed work, products, and expense.
  3. Scheduling: Once the estimate is authorized, a date for the repair will be arranged.
  4. Preparation: The repair professional will prepare the location by covering close-by surfaces to secure them from dust and debris.
  5. Repair Execution:
    • Glass Replacement: For cracked or broken glass, the old pane will be thoroughly eliminated and replaced with a brand-new one.
    • Frame Repair: Damaged frames may need to be reinforced, replaced, or treated for rot.
    • Sealing and Weatherstripping: Leaks and drafts can be dealt with by applying new seals or weatherstripping.
    • Hardware Adjustment: Stuck or unusable windows may require the adjustment or replacement of hinges, locks, and other hardware.
  6. Cleanup: After the repair, the professional will clean the location, eliminating any particles and ensuring the window is left in a functional and visually pleasing state.
  7. Last Inspection: The specialist will carry out a last evaluation to ensure all issues have been resolved and the window is running properly.

DIY vs. Professional Repair

While some small concerns can be resolved with DIY solutions, more complicated issues frequently require expert competence. Here are some scenarios where DIY might work and others where expert help is required:

  • DIY Repair:

    • Cleaning and Maintenance: Regular cleansing and lubrication of window tracks and hardware.
    • Changing Seals: Applying new weatherstripping to avoid drafts.
    • Tightening up Hardware: Adjusting or tightening up loose hinges and locks.
  • Professional Repair:

    • Glass Replacement: Removing and installing new glass needs specialized tools and skills.
    • Frame Repair: Structural issues with the frame are best handled by professionals to guarantee safety and functionality.
    • Complex Hardware Issues: Advanced issues with window mechanisms may require customized understanding and parts.

Upkeep Tips to Extend Window Life

  1. Routine Cleaning:

    • Use a gentle cleaning agent and water to clean the glass and frames.
    • Avoid using abrasive materials that can scratch or harm the surface area.
  2. Lubricate Hardware:

    • Apply a silicone-based lubricant to hinges and locks to keep them operating efficiently.
  3. Look for Damage:

    • Inspect windows frequently for indications of damage, such as cracks, warping, or leakages.
  4. Seal and Caulk:

    • Reapply caulk or sealant around the window frame as needed to avoid water and air leaks.
  5. Secure from Extreme Weather:

    • Use storm windows or protective coverings throughout extreme weather to minimize the risk of damage.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: How long does a normal window repair take?A: The duration of a window repair depends upon the level of the damage and the type of window. Small repairs, such as replacing a seal, can be finished in a couple of hours. More intricate repairs, like replacing a glass pane or frame, might take a day or more.

Q: Can I repair a cracked window myself?A: Small cracks can often be temporarily sealed with a window repair set, however this is not a long-lasting service. For bigger cracks or complete glass replacement, it is best to work with an expert to ensure security and appropriate installation.

Q: How much does window repair cost?A: The cost of window repair varies based upon the kind of window, the degree of the damage, and the products required. Basic repairs, like replacing a seal, can cost as low as ₤ 50. More extensive repairs, such as glass replacement or frame repair, can range from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500 or more.

Q: How often should windows be inspected for damage?A: It is recommended to examine windows a minimum of once a year, preferably during the spring or fall, to catch any issues early and prevent further damage.

Q: What can I do to avoid window damage?A: Regular maintenance, such as cleansing, lubricating hardware, and reapplying seals, can assist prevent damage. Furthermore, securing windows from severe weather condition and avoiding heavy impacts can extend their life expectancy.
